Homemade Halloween Costumes
This site offers ideas for easy and inexpensive costumes, including some for wheelchair users. Browse by major category, such as “Costumes Made from Boxes” and “Do it in tights and leotards or Sweats.” Includes a recipe for homemade make-up.

The History of Halloween
A history of Halloween, traced from its origins in the “ancient Celtic festival of Samhain (pronounced sow-in)” to modern trick-or-treat, jack-o’-lantern, costume, and party activities. Includes creepy video clips, ghost stories, information about pumpkins, White House hauntings, and recipes. From the History Channel.

Allrecipes: Halloween
A compilation of suggestions for table decorations and foods for Halloween parties. Includes information about using dry ice to create a fog around the table and placing nontoxic plastic glow sticks under gelatin squares; recipes for holiday-themed desserts, drinks (for adults and children), and edible Halloween makeup; and ideas for Halloween party themes. Includes a section on the Day of the Dead (Día de los muertos), with Mexican recipes. From Allrecipes.com.

Halloween Safety: Safety Alert
Safety tips from the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ission, covering safe costume designs, flame-resistant costumes, pedestrian safety, and more. Includes a diagram illustrating safe Halloween costumes.
